Poyet ‘calm’ on job future

Gus Poyet has reiterated that he is not concerned by rumours regarding his future at Betis, after 2-0 Sunday's loss at Villarreal.

The defeat saw Los Verdiblancos slip to 14th in the standings with only three wins from eleven games, and having already lost six times.

"It does not worry me, as having a job depends on more than just me," explained the Uruguayan after the defeat.

"I try not to get in trouble after games and not to get carried away by any emotions – I like to sit and analyse the situation, and that's why I am calm.

"As a coach I have tried to find the best balance of the team between attack and defense, but against Villarreal we were short in attacking areas and that is worrisome. 

"We did not play well and the performance was not the one we had planned for."

Villarreal moved up to third with the victory, after goals from Manuel Trigueros and Roberto Soriano.
